javascript - 如何使用 javascript 删除 youtube 视频控件?
问题描述
我正在开发一个扩展程序,我需要帮助来删除视频控件并将其替换为本机浏览器控件。这就是我所拥有的
document.getElementById("(*YOUTUBE CONTROLS*)").innerHTML = "<video controls>"
解决方案
您可以在 src ex 之后使用 ?controls=0 隐藏 youtube 控件:
和一些更多的定制。
要重新设置播放器,您可以编写一个自定义 jquery 的 js 函数来在加载后编辑框架的内容。
这是和示例
HTML
<iframe width="800" scrolling="no" id="prev" src="">your browser needs to be updated.
</iframe>
jQuery
$(document).ready(function() {
$('#prev').contents().find('body').html('<div> blah </div>');
})
推荐阅读
- redis - Redis 中的生产者和多个消费者问题
- solr - solr 8.4.1 中的 Solr 连接查询问题
- c# - Azure devops API - 获取两个分支之间的差异
- mongodb - 是否可以将 MongoDB 社区连接到 PowerBI?
- html - 移动模式我没有获得带有关闭按钮的全宽菜单
- python - 如何根据元素的值拆分列表
- pagination - 我们可以同时实现客户端和服务器端分页并根据数据大小动态选择一个吗?
- ruby-on-rails - Faker gem - 获取不带 + 符号的国家代码
- java - postgres jdbc 插入自定义类型的数组
- python - 使用 Pyspark 从 s3 存储桶中读取最后一个 csv 文件